.tokens-overview[data-astro-cid-6d233cpu]{display:flex;flex-direction:column;gap:var(--size-32)}.page-header[data-astro-cid-6d233cpu]{padding-bottom:var(--size-24);border-bottom:1px solid var(--border-default)}.page-badge[data-astro-cid-6d233cpu]{display:inline-block;padding:var(--size-4) var(--size-12);background-color:var(--background-interactive-primaryAlt);color:var(--foreground-interactive-white);font-size:var(--font-size-xs);font-weight:var(--font-weight-semibold);text-transform:uppercase;letter-spacing:.05em;border-radius:var(--radius-full);margin-bottom:var(--size-12)}.page-title[data-astro-cid-6d233cpu]{font-size:var(--font-size-5xl);font-weight:var(--font-weight-bold);color:var(--foreground-base);margin:0 0 var(--size-12)}.page-description[data-astro-cid-6d233cpu]{font-size:var(--font-size-lg);color:var(--foreground-muted);line-height:var(--font-line-height-relaxed);margin:0;max-width:65ch}.page-content[data-astro-cid-6d233cpu]{display:flex;flex-direction:column;gap:var(--size-48)}.page-content[data-astro-cid-6d233cpu] section[data-astro-cid-6d233cpu]{scroll-margin-top:80px}.page-content[data-astro-cid-6d233cpu] h2[data-astro-cid-6d233cpu]{font-size:var(--font-size-3xl);font-weight:var(--font-weight-bold);margin:0 0 var(--size-20);padding-bottom:var(--size-12);border-bottom:1px solid var(--border-default)}.page-content[data-astro-cid-6d233cpu] h3[data-astro-cid-6d233cpu]{font-size:var(--font-size-xl);font-weight:var(--font-weight-semibold);margin:var(--size-24) 0 var(--size-12)}.page-content[data-astro-cid-6d233cpu] p[data-astro-cid-6d233cpu]{color:var(--foreground-muted);line-height:var(--font-line-height-relaxed);margin:0 0 var(--size-16);max-width:65ch}.benefits-grid[data-astro-cid-6d233cpu]{display:grid;grid-template-columns:repeat(auto-fit,minmax(240px,1fr));gap:var(--size-20);margin-top:var(--size-24)}.benefit-card[data-astro-cid-6d233cpu]{padding:var(--size-20);background:var(--background-raised);border:1px solid var(--border-default);border-radius:var(--radius-lg)}.benefit-icon[data-astro-cid-6d233cpu]{width:48px;height:48px;display:flex;align-items:center;justify-content:center;background:var(--background-interactive-primary);color:var(--foreground-interactive-white);border-radius:var(--radius-md);margin-bottom:var(--size-16)}.benefit-card[data-astro-cid-6d233cpu] h3[data-astro-cid-6d233cpu]{font-size:var(--font-size-lg);font-weight:var(--font-weight-semibold);margin:0 0 var(--size-8)}.benefit-card[data-astro-cid-6d233cpu] p[data-astro-cid-6d233cpu]{font-size:var(--font-size-sm);color:var(--foreground-muted);margin:0}.categories-grid[data-astro-cid-6d233cpu]{display:grid;grid-template-columns:repeat(auto-fit,minmax(280px,1fr));gap:var(--size-20);margin-top:var(--size-24)}.category-card[data-astro-cid-6d233cpu]{display:block;padding:var(--size-20);background:var(--background-base);border:1px solid var(--border-default);border-radius:var(--radius-lg);text-decoration:none;transition:all var(--motion-duration-fast) var(--motion-easing-ease-out)}.category-card[data-astro-cid-6d233cpu]:hover{border-color:var(--border-brand-primary);box-shadow:var(--elevation-200);transform:translateY(-2px)}.category-preview[data-astro-cid-6d233cpu]{height:80px;display:flex;align-items:center;justify-content:center;gap:var(--size-8);background:var(--background-sunken);border-radius:var(--radius-md);margin-bottom:var(--size-16)}.category-card[data-astro-cid-6d233cpu] h3[data-astro-cid-6d233cpu]{font-size:var(--font-size-lg);font-weight:var(--font-weight-semibold);color:var(--foreground-base);margin:0 0 var(--size-8)}.category-card[data-astro-cid-6d233cpu] p[data-astro-cid-6d233cpu]{font-size:var(--font-size-sm);color:var(--foreground-muted);margin:0;line-height:var(--font-line-height-normal)}.color-dot[data-astro-cid-6d233cpu]{width:32px;height:32px;border-radius:var(--radius-full);box-shadow:var(--elevation-100)}.spacing-bar[data-astro-cid-6d233cpu]{height:32px;background:var(--background-interactive-primary);border-radius:var(--radius-xs)}.typography-preview[data-astro-cid-6d233cpu]{color:var(--foreground-base)}.radius-box[data-astro-cid-6d233cpu]{width:28px;height:28px;background:var(--background-interactive-primary)}.motion-preview[data-astro-cid-6d233cpu] .motion-circle[data-astro-cid-6d233cpu]{width:24px;height:24px;background:var(--background-interactive-primary);border-radius:var(--radius-full);animation:bounce 2s ease-in-out infinite}@keyframes bounce{0%,to{transform:translateY(0)}50%{transform:translateY(-20px)}}.elevation-box[data-astro-cid-6d233cpu]{width:60px;height:40px;background:var(--background-base);border-radius:var(--radius-md)}.code-block[data-astro-cid-6d233cpu]{background:var(--background-sunken);border:1px solid var(--border-default);border-radius:var(--radius-md);overflow-x:auto}.code-block[data-astro-cid-6d233cpu] pre[data-astro-cid-6d233cpu]{margin:0;padding:var(--size-16)}.code-block[data-astro-cid-6d233cpu] code[data-astro-cid-6d233cpu]{font-family:SF Mono,Monaco,Cascadia Code,monospace;font-size:var(--font-size-sm);color:var(--foreground-base);line-height:var(--font-line-height-relaxed)}.architecture-diagram[data-astro-cid-6d233cpu]{display:flex;flex-direction:column;align-items:center;gap:var(--size-12);padding:var(--size-32);background:var(--background-raised);border:1px solid var(--border-default);border-radius:var(--radius-lg);margin-top:var(--size-24)}.arch-layer[data-astro-cid-6d233cpu]{width:100%;max-width:400px;padding:var(--size-20);background:var(--background-base);border:1px solid var(--border-default);border-radius:var(--radius-md);text-align:center}.arch-label[data-astro-cid-6d233cpu]{font-size:var(--font-size-lg);font-weight:var(--font-weight-semibold);color:var(--foreground-base);margin-bottom:var(--size-8)}.arch-description[data-astro-cid-6d233cpu]{font-size:var(--font-size-sm);color:var(--foreground-muted)}.arch-description[data-astro-cid-6d233cpu] code[data-astro-cid-6d233cpu]{font-family:SF Mono,Monaco,monospace;font-size:var(--font-size-xs);background:var(--background-sunken);padding:var(--size-2) var(--size-6);border-radius:var(--radius-sm)}.arch-arrow[data-astro-cid-6d233cpu]{color:var(--foreground-muted)}.arch-note[data-astro-cid-6d233cpu]{margin-top:var(--size-24);padding:var(--size-16);background:var(--background-system-warning);border-left:3px solid var(--border-system-warning);border-radius:var(--radius-sm)}.arch-note[data-astro-cid-6d233cpu] strong[data-astro-cid-6d233cpu]{color:var(--foreground-base)}.toc-list[data-astro-cid-6d233cpu]{list-style:none;padding:0;margin:0;display:flex;flex-direction:column;gap:var(--size-4)}.toc-link[data-astro-cid-6d233cpu]{display:block;padding:var(--size-6) var(--size-12);font-size:var(--font-size-sm);color:var(--foreground-muted);text-decoration:none;border-left:2px solid transparent;transition:all var(--motion-duration-fast) var(--motion-easing-ease-out)}.toc-link[data-astro-cid-6d233cpu]:hover{color:var(--foreground-base);border-left-color:var(--border-brand-primaryAlt);background-color:var(--background-subtle)}@media(max-width:768px){.page-title[data-astro-cid-6d233cpu]{font-size:var(--font-size-3xl)}.categories-grid[data-astro-cid-6d233cpu]{grid-template-columns:1fr}}
